Every two weeks or so I like to compare the current power down statistics and see how we stand.

Here they are:


15 March 2019


STEEMAmount
STEEMPOWER199,4 million
LIQUID STEEM105,3 million
SBD9 million

28th March 2019


STEEMAmount
STEEMPOWER198,8 million (-0,6 million)
LIQUID STEEM106,8 million (+1,5 million)
SBD9 million (0 million)

What I expected last time has finally happened!

SBD conversion to STEEM has almost completely stopped because of the increase in STEEM price.

Fantastic!

This means that the inflation of STEEM is accurate again at around 8% (and going down with 0,5% every year).

(Remember that inflation number because there are still old rumours going around that STEEM inflation is a 160%+ a year and I would love to take that rumour down.)

For now, If STEEM can maintain these higher levels (or more) we should be out of the woods.

Do you know why we have 1.5 million new steem on the market?

Posted using Partiko Android

There wasn't 1.5 million new STEEM created. Half a million came from power downs.

At current inflation about 25 million STEEM are created in a year. That's roughly 0,5 million per week.

I make these posts every 2 weeks so that equals ~1 million STEEM.
